Merlot, Malbec, and Zinfandel are my top picks for Cheeseburger. Merlot will be perfectly adequate for a classic burger with standard toppings. Bolder toppings call for bolder wines, such as a malbec or peppery zinfandel. One wine you could try is Parcel 41 Merlot. It has 4.7 out of 5 stars and a bottle costs about 21 dollars.
